Shreveport's parks, including Betty Virginia Park and the Red River corridor, feature oak, pine, and sweet gum as the main tree pollen sources, with exposure varying between these green areas and the more built-up city centre. Surrounding Louisiana and East Texas woodland and farmland contribute substantial tree and grass pollen, with the humid subtropical setting supporting an extended and intense pollen season.

Does pollen in Shreveport come from nearby or far away?
Studies show that most pollen exposure (often 70–90%) comes from nearby sources, such as local trees and vegetation. A good pollen forecast therefore depends on accurately representing local vegetation. Pollen can travel long distances, but this usually matters only early in the season or during specific wind events.
Are pollen levels in Shreveport based on measurements or forecasts?
Pollen data is often misunderstood. Most "pollen levels" are not real-time measurements, but forecasts.
Direct pollen measurements are typically delayed by 1-2 days because they require manual analysis. To show current conditions in Shreveport, modern forecasts combine recent measurements, weather data, and information about local vegetation.
This allows us to estimate pollen levels for today and the coming days, not just report the past.
